Germany lowers wheat and barley harvest forecasts

The German Association of Farmers’ Cooperatives lowered its forecast for wheat and rapeseed harvest as the plants suffered from dry and hot weather.
Gross wheat harvest in 2023 will decrease to 21.87 mln tonnes, down 2.9% compared to last year, winter rapeseed – by 3.1% to 4.14 mln tonnes.
In May, the Association of German Farmers’ Cooperatives predicted that the production of wheat will amount to 22.31 mln tonnes, winter rapeseed – 4.28 mln tonnes.
